Import wallet should give out a format error message when it hasn't been able to detect any useful information.

Open Transisto opened this issue 3 years ago • 3 comments

The current message is "No wallets were found"

This looked to me like the wallet has tried to lookup a derivation with a balance and failed.

The reality is that there was a typo or format error at the beginning that didn't give BlueWallet enough information to derive anything.

Until Bluewallet has the ability to try parsing any random string as if it's a Brain Wallet, I think there should be a

"Format Error" message instead of "No Wallets"
